引言

Linux系统因其开源、稳定、安全等优点,在服务器、桌面和嵌入式设备等领域得到了广泛应用。然而,任何系统都存在安全漏洞,Linux系统也不例外。本文将揭秘Linux系统常见的安全漏洞,并提供全面的攻略,帮助您构建坚不可摧的网络防线。

一、Linux系统安全漏洞概述

1.1 漏洞类型

Linux系统安全漏洞主要分为以下几类:

  • 操作系统漏洞:如内核漏洞、服务漏洞等。
  • 应用程序漏洞:如Web服务器、数据库、办公软件等应用程序的漏洞。
  • 配置错误:如不当的文件权限设置、网络配置错误等。
  • 物理安全:如设备被盗、未授权访问等。

1.2 漏洞成因

Linux系统安全漏洞的成因主要包括:

  • 软件设计缺陷:软件在设计和实现过程中存在逻辑错误,导致安全漏洞。
  • 软件实现缺陷:软件在实现过程中未遵循安全最佳实践,导致安全漏洞。
  • 配置不当:系统管理员未正确配置系统参数,导致安全漏洞。
  • 攻击者利用:攻击者利用系统漏洞进行攻击,如注入攻击、拒绝服务攻击等。

二、常见Linux系统安全漏洞及应对措施

2.1 内核漏洞

内核漏洞是Linux系统安全中最严重的漏洞之一。以下是一些常见的内核漏洞及应对措施:

  • CVE-2019-5736:Linux内核提权漏洞。

    • 应对措施:及时更新内核,修复漏洞。
  • CVE-2017-7529:Linux内核提权漏洞。

    • 应对措施:及时更新内核,修复漏洞。

2.2 服务漏洞

服务漏洞主要指各种网络服务的漏洞,以下是一些常见的服务漏洞及应对措施:

  • CVE-2018-7600:Apache Struts2远程代码执行漏洞。

    • 应对措施:停用Apache Struts2服务,更新到安全版本。
  • CVE-2017-5638:Apache HTTP服务器远程代码执行漏洞。

    • 应对措施:更新Apache HTTP服务器到安全版本。

2.3 应用程序漏洞

应用程序漏洞主要指各种应用程序的漏洞,以下是一些常见应用程序漏洞及应对措施:

  • CVE-2019-0708:Windows远程桌面服务漏洞。

    • 应对措施:对于Windows系统,停用远程桌面服务或更新到安全版本。
  • CVE-2019-19781:Adobe Flash Player漏洞。

    • 应对措施:停用Adobe Flash Player或更新到安全版本。

2.4 配置错误

配置错误是导致Linux系统安全漏洞的重要原因。以下是一些常见的配置错误及应对措施:

  • 不当的文件权限设置:确保系统文件的权限设置正确,避免未授权访问。
  • 网络配置错误:正确配置防火墙、SSH等网络服务,防止未授权访问。

三、构建坚不可摧的网络防线

3.1 定期更新系统

及时更新系统是防范安全漏洞的重要措施。建议定期检查系统更新,并及时安装补丁。

3.2 使用安全配置工具

使用安全配置工具可以帮助您检查系统配置,发现潜在的安全风险。

3.3 加强安全意识

提高安全意识,遵循安全最佳实践,可以有效降低安全风险。

3.4 使用安全防护软件

使用安全防护软件,如杀毒软件、防火墙等,可以帮助您及时发现并阻止安全威胁。

总结

Linux系统安全漏洞是网络安全的重要组成部分。了解常见的安全漏洞及应对措施,加强安全意识,使用安全防护软件,是构建坚不可摧的网络防线的关键。希望本文能帮助您更好地保护您的Linux系统安全。